Field Service Technician Jobs in Ontario
A Field Service Technician in the biotechnology industry is respon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ing biotechnological equipment at various sites. They provide onsite technical assistance, calibrate systems, perform inspections, and troubleshoot problems to ensure all equipment is in good working order. They also provide training and technical support to users, document service and installation activities, and assist with product upgrades and modifications. This role is vital for ensuring the smooth operation of biotechnology equipment, which contributes to the success of scientific research and medical procedures.
Important skills for this role include strong technical and mechanical aptitude, probl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and excellent communication skills. Familiarity with biotechnological equipment and processes is a must. Certification in Biotechnical Equipment Technology or similar is often required, along with relevant experience. Prior to becoming a Field Service Technician, one might have roles such as Laboratory Assistant, where they gain experience with lab equipment, Biomedical Technician, where they become acquainted with various medical devices, or even a role as a Technical Support Specialist, providing a foundation in troubleshooting and customer service.
